This is to prevent the buildup of static electricity. The chain dragging on the ground releases the static electricity.

It's probably a bit of overkill to do this for a car, and the sparking produced as the chain drags over the roadway is likely worse than the static electricity would be. It can be important for heavy equipment like farm or construction machinery, though.
